光突发交换是近几年出现的一种很有前途的光交换技术 ,比电路交换灵活 ,带宽利用率高 ,又比光分组交换易于实现。突发包的组装是光突发交换的关键技术 ,在很大程度上影响到光突发交换网络的性能。文中介绍了光突发包的格式 ,描述了交换网络中突发包组装所需的层次结构和功能结构 ,并给出了一种典型的生成算法。最后 。
Optical burst switching, or OBS, is a new and promising optical switching technology. In OBS, a burst has an intermediate granularity when compared with the basic switching units in circuit and packet switching. So OBS is more flexible than circuit switching and more feasible than optical packet switching. Burst assembly is one of the critical technologies of OBS, and will significantly affect the performance of networks. The format of burst in OBS is introduced in the paper. And the MAC layer and functional architecture of ingress edge router are described. Then a typical algorithm for burst assembly is given. Finally, some factors affecting the choice of assembly time are discussed.
